HMS 0300-0100-0001-000E: supply voltage does not match, heatbed disabled

HMS 0300-0100-0001-000E means the printer measured its incoming supply voltage, decided it does not match what this machine expects, and switched the heated bed off. That is a deliberate protection rather than a breakage. The bed is the largest mains load in the printer, and running it on the wrong supply is the one mistake with a real fire risk behind it.
Affected machines: A2L and H2D. Bambu ships machines configured for a mains region, and the bed heater is where that configuration matters most. This code appears most often after a machine has moved country, been bought grey-import, or been plugged into a generator or a cheap inverter.

Three things that produce this code
A genuinely wrong supply. A 110 V machine on 230 V, or the reverse. This is the case the protection exists for, and running the printer at all is the wrong move until it is resolved.
An unstable supply. A long extension lead, a shared circuit with a heavy load, or an inverter producing a modified sine wave. The printer sees the voltage sag when the bed switches on and reads that as a mismatch.
A measurement fault. The board that senses supply voltage has failed, and the supply is fine. This is the least common of the three and the only one that is a repair rather than an installation problem.

- Unplug the printer at the wall before doing anything else.
- Check the machine’s rated voltage on its label and compare it with your mains. This is the first and most important step.
- If the machine is a grey import or has crossed a border, stop here and confirm the model is correct for your country.
- Plug the printer directly into a wall socket rather than an extension lead, a power strip or an inverter.
- Measure the socket with a meter while another appliance is running, so you see the voltage under load rather than at rest.
- If the supply is correct, stable and directly connected, and the code persists, record it and raise a support ticket.
Do not look for a firmware setting to override this. There is no version of running a bed heater on the wrong mains that ends well, and the protection is the only thing standing between a mismatch and a real hazard.

HMS 0300-0100-0001-000E FAQ
Can I print without the bed?
Not usefully. Nothing sticks to a cold plate reliably, and the code will not clear.
Could an extension lead cause this?
Yes. A long or thin lead sags under the bed heater’s load, and the printer reads that sag as a mismatch.
Is it safe to run the printer on a generator?
Only a pure sine wave one with headroom. Modified sine wave inverters commonly trigger this code.
My voltage is correct. What now?
Plug directly into a wall socket and retry. If it still fails, the sensing circuit is the suspect and that is a service item.
